A bone marrow drive for Nancy Newby saw success, with more than 100 people turning out to see if they could be a match for the McNeal Elementary School teacher.

Meals on Wheels PLUS of Manatee, which runs Manatee County’s food bank, is seeking yarn donations. Volunteers use the yarn to crochet or knit blankets and slippers for needy seniors. Donations can be dropped off at 811 23rd Ave. E., Bradenton.
